Similar techniques are applied in <a href="page.php?w=bathymetry">bathymetric</a> surveys using <a href="page.php?w=sonar">sonar</a> to determine the terrain of the ocean floor. In recent years, lidar, a remote sensing technique that uses a laser instead of radio waves, has increasingly been employed for complex mapping needs such as charting canopies and monitoring glaciers.</p>
